    The Paleocene-Eocene Thermal Maximum (PETM) event, which represented a sudden and abnormal rise in temperature during the early Cenozoic Era, is regarded as one of the most important global geologic phenomena. Two important index microfossils (nannoplankton and Ostracoda) were utilised to understand and predict the paleoenvironment and describe the changes during this period. The basis of the study was 12 cutting samples taken from Aaliji and the lower part of Jaddala formations of a subsurface section of (Ba-8) borehole in central Iraq. The Continuous Classical Optimal Control governing by Triple Linear Parabolic Boundary Value Problem
...Show More Authors

This paper deals with the continuous classical optimal control problem for triple partial differential equations of parabolic type with initial and boundary conditions; the Galerkin method is used to prove the existence and uniqueness theorem of the state vector solution for given continuous classical control vector. The proof of the existence theorem of a continuous classical optimal control vector associated with the triple linear partial differential equations of parabolic type is given. The derivation of the Fréchet derivative for the cost function is obtained. At the end, the theorem of the necessary conditions for optimality of this problem is stated and is proved.
